CVD Names Dr. Max Shatalov VP of Engineering and Technology

4/25/18

CENTRAL ISLIP, N.Y.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--CVD Equipment Corporation (Nasdaq: CVV), a leading provider of chemical vapor deposition systems, today announced that Dr. Max Shatalov has been named to the Company’s newly created position of Vice President of Engineering and Technology.

Dr. Shatalov has over twenty (20) years of experience serving the semiconductor research and device industry and is the holder of more than 75 U.S. patents in the field of process equipment, semiconductor devices and their applications. Dr. Shatalov joined Sensor Electronic Technology Inc.(SETi), a subsidiary of Korean LED company Seoul Viosys, in 2006, and held multiple technical management positions. From 2017 until earlier this year Dr. Shatalov was Vice President of Technology at SETi responsible for the UV LED technology and LED applications development. He received his MSc in 1994 from the St. Petersburg Electrotechnical University “LETI” in Russia. In 1994 he joined the Ioffe Institute, one of Russia’s largest institutions for research in physics and technology, as research scientist and obtained his PhD there in 1999. Max performed his post doctorate research at the University of South Carolina from 1999 through 2006 contributing to pioneering research and twice was a recipient of the Japanese Society of Applied Physics Award.

About CVD Equipment Corporation

CVD Equipment Corporation (NASDAQ: CVV) designs, develops, and manufactures a broad range of chemical vapor deposition, gas control, and other state-of-the-art equipment and process solutions used to develop and manufacture materials and coatings for research and industrial applications. This equipment is used by its customers to research, design, and manufacture these materials or coatings for aerospace engine components, medical implants, semiconductors, solar cells, smart glass, carbon nanotubes, nanowires, LEDs, MEMS, and other applications. Through its application laboratory, the Company provides process development support and process startup assistance with the focus on enabling tomorrow’s technologies™. It’s wholly owned subsidiary CVD Materials Corporation provides advanced materials and metal surface treatments and coatings to serve demanding applications in the electronic, biomedical, petroleum, pharmaceutical, and many other industrial markets.
